As sustainability becomes a major priority across industries, businesses and consumers are paying closer attention to the environmental impact of packaging and labeling materials. Stickers and labels may appear to be small components of a product, but their material composition can significantly influence recyclability, waste generation, and long-term environmental performance.
Traditional vinyl stickers made with PVC (polyvinyl chloride) have long been popular because of their durability and printability. However, concerns about chemical emissions, recycling challenges, and environmental pollution have encouraged the market to explore more sustainable alternatives. Among these alternatives, PVC-free stickers, especially those based on PP (polypropylene) materials, are gaining increasing attention.
What Are PVC-Free Stickers?
PVC-free stickers are labeling materials manufactured without polyvinyl chloride. Instead, they commonly use alternative polymer materials such as:
- Polypropylene (PP)
- Polyethylene (PE)
- Polyester (PET)
- Other recyclable synthetic films
These materials are designed to provide many of the same functional benefits as traditional PVC stickers while reducing environmental impact.
PVC-free stickers are widely used in:
- Food and beverage packaging
- Cosmetic labels
- Retail product stickers
- Logistics labels
- Promotional graphics
- Sustainable packaging solutions
Their growing popularity reflects the packaging industry's transition toward more environmentally responsible materials.
Environmental Concerns Associated with Traditional PVC Stickers
To understand why PVC-free stickers are considered more eco-friendly, it is important to first examine some of the environmental challenges associated with PVC materials.
Difficult Recycling Process
PVC is often considered one of the more difficult plastics to recycle because:
- It contains chlorine-based compounds
- Different additives are frequently mixed into the material
- PVC contamination can negatively affect other recycling streams
In many recycling systems, PVC products require separate processing, which increases complexity and cost.
Potential Harmful Emissions
During production or disposal, PVC materials may release potentially harmful substances under certain conditions, especially when burned improperly.
Environmental concerns include:
- Chlorine-related emissions
- Toxic byproducts from incineration
- Long-term environmental persistence
Although modern manufacturing processes have improved safety standards, many industries still prefer materials with a lower environmental risk profile.
Challenges in Sustainable Packaging Systems
As brands move toward recyclable mono-material packaging systems, PVC labels can create compatibility issues with recycling processes.
For example:
- PVC labels may interfere with PET bottle recycling
- Separation during recycling can become more difficult
- Packaging recovery efficiency may decrease
This has encouraged many packaging manufacturers to seek PVC-free alternatives.

Why PVC-Free Stickers Are Considered More Eco-Friendly
PVC-free stickers offer several environmental advantages that support modern sustainability goals.
Improved Recyclability
One of the most important advantages is compatibility with recycling systems.
PP-based and PE-based sticker materials often:
- Integrate better with recyclable packaging streams
- Reduce contamination risks
- Simplify sorting and recovery processes
This helps improve the efficiency of recycling operations and supports circular packaging systems.
Lower Environmental Impact During Disposal
Compared with PVC, many PVC-free materials produce fewer harmful emissions during disposal or thermal processing.
Benefits may include:
- Reduced chlorine-related pollutants
- Lower toxic residue generation
- Cleaner waste management processes
This makes PVC-free stickers more suitable for environmentally conscious packaging strategies.
Support for Sustainable Packaging Design
Modern packaging trends increasingly emphasize:
- Lightweight materials
- Reduced plastic complexity
- Easier recyclability
- Lower carbon footprint
PVC-free stickers align well with these objectives because they can be integrated into more sustainable packaging structures.
Many global brands are now redesigning packaging systems to eliminate unnecessary material combinations, including PVC components.
Functional Advantages of PVC-Free PP Stickers
Eco-friendliness alone is not enough for commercial success. Fortunately, modern PVC-free sticker materials also provide strong technical performance.
Excellent Printability
PP stickers support multiple printing technologies, including:
- UV printing
- Flexographic printing
- Digital printing
- Offset printing
This allows brands to maintain high-quality graphics and vibrant colors.
Moisture and Oil Resistance
Compared with paper labels, PP stickers provide:
- Better water resistance
- Improved oil resistance
- Enhanced durability in humid environments
This makes them suitable for food, beverage, and cosmetic packaging.
Lightweight and Flexible Structure
PP materials are lightweight yet durable, helping reduce overall packaging weight while maintaining label performance.
This contributes to:
- Lower transportation costs
- Reduced material consumption
- Better packaging efficiency
